Khalil Abbas writes:

 > Hi, Thanks for the tip, but my problem isn’t with deferred mail, no mail is 
 > getting rejected from the remote MTA's.. but my problem is that the main 
 > hardware node is distributing the mail over the 120 MX nodes slowly.. I have 
 > set the SMTP_MAX_RCPTS to 5 per message for better delivery to
 > several MTA's 

That seems way too low in your configuration.  You control the peers
of the originating node, so a high SPMT_MAX_RCPTS should not be a
problem within your network.  What you need to do is make sure that
the MX nodes are throttled so that they don't get blackballed by the
remotes.
